Idaho’s Rachel Millet and Paige Hunt were chosen the Western Athletic Conference Swimmer and Diver of the Week for Oct. 1-7. Millet, a sophomore, from Spokane, Wash. (Ferris H.S.), opened the Vandals' season in dominating fashion by winning all three individual events in which she competed. Millet hit the wall first in the 200-yard freestyle with a WAC -leading time of 1:52.34. Her first-place time of 2:06:24 in the 200-yard IM also comes in as the WAC’s top time of the early season. Millet’s final first-place time came in the 100-ayrd freestyle, where she swam a 51.99, edging out the second-place finisher by .63 seconds. She also raced in the 200-yard medley relay, finishing third as a team with a time of 1:47.19. Hunt, a junior from Mesa, Ariz. (Mesa CC), recorded a NCAA zone qualifying score of 283.80 in claiming the 3-meter event by an almost 23-point margin. Hunt finished fifth in the 1-meter event scoring dives totaling a score of 227.17 |
